# Loyalty-points ledger service (Fernmarket project).
# This env file configures the ledger worker that settles point accruals
# nightly and reconciles against the Tallowgate storefront. Standard vars
# cover batch size, retry windows, and the ledger database host. Reviewers:
# note that point redemption requests are signed, and the worker rejects
# anything with a stale signature older than ten minutes. The HMAC secret
# used for that verification is set on the next line:

vault entry, yagep-yagef: COURIER_KEY13=8965fb29ff62d

The proposal covers a phased eighteen-month transition, retained in-house escalation for priority accounts, and quarterly quality audits overseen by Director Halwen Frost. Projected savings are material but depend on retention clauses still under negotiation. We ask the board to review the attached schedules before Thursday's session. The confidential note below sets out the related business plan.

board note of kafof-yahag: Druaelox Foods plans to raise the Holwyn list price by 35 percent in July.

Ticket VEX-2241: Bulk edit in the Quillbase admin table silently drops custom plugin columns.

Steps to reproduce:
1. Register a plugin column via the Quillbase column hook.
2. Open the admin table, select three or more rows.
3. Choose "Bulk edit" and change any built-in field.
4. Save.

Expected: plugin column values untouched. Actual: they reset to defaults. Reproduces on the Farrow sandbox. To verify against the sandbox API, authenticate with the token below.

login token, yajeg-fawif: eyJhbGciOiJIUzI1NiIsInR5cCI6IkpXVCJ9.eyJzdWIiOiIEdPQYnZXaZIn0.HSRTnYZBx0Qc

## Deployment

Autocomplete index on Ferngate prod is slow post-deploy. Root cause: cold cache plus oversized n-gram table from the Marlowe import. Fix shipped in build 412 — trims n-grams to length 3 and warms the cache on boot. Deploy via the standard Hollybrook pipeline; no schema migration needed. Expect ~20 min of elevated latency while the index rebuilds. Rollback is build 409 if p99 exceeds 2s after an hour. Deployment reads the following values at startup.

deployment values, yagef-yawip:
ELIOX_PIN=5303
ELIOX_METRICS_HOST=metrics.eliox.paliqworks.corp
ELIOX_LOG_LEVEL=error
ELIOX_TENANT=praiel